一、阅读理解命题特点和规律

1.语篇选材多为时文,题材多样化,信息丰富

选材多源于英文报刊和网络媒体,包括名人轶事、历史传说、民间故事、寓言、幽默小品、日常生活、新闻报道、社会背景、政治经济、史地常识、科普文章等各个方面的知识,并且具有鲜明的英语语言文化特点和浓厚的时代气息。阅读材料可以是叙述、描写、应用、说明、议论等文体皆备。

2.语篇的字数明显增加,对学生的阅读速度要求高

阅读理解的词汇量保持在3500个左右,读速大约每分钟60-70个单词。也就是说高考中的每篇文章要在6-8分钟完成。

3.增加了生词量,提高了猜词能力

高考的文章大约有3%左右的生词,须根据上下文或整篇文章才能做出推断。同时也检测考生利用构词法知识猜测词义的能力。

4.试题设计精巧,干扰项编制水平高

阅读理解的能力要求,主要是通过短文后面的多项选择题进行检测的。总体说来,其能力 要求主要包括如下几方面:

1.读材料的主旨和大意,以及用以说明主旨和大意的事实和细节(包括根据上下文推断生词的词义);

2.既理解具体的事实,也理解抽象的概念;

3.既理解字面的意思,也理解深层的含义,包括作者的态度,意图等;

4.既理解某句,某段的含义,也理解全篇的逻辑关系,并据此进行推理和判断;

5.既能根据所提供的信息去理解,也能结合中学生应有的常识去理解。

根据这五项要求,我们可将阅读理解的选择题归纳为以下几种题型:1.细节理解题;2.主旨大意题;3.猜测词义题;4.推理判断题。

二、阅读理解的解题技巧

Ⅰ.事实细节题

属于细节类型的阅读理解题一般只针对某个特定的细节,题型可以多种多样。此类题型一般分两种。第一种是直接理解题,在原文中可以直接找到答案。第二种是词义转换题,正确选项是原文有关词语和句子的转换。做此类试题一定要抓住事件发生的时间、地点、人物、发展过程和结局等环节,所选答案一定要符合原文,切不可望文生义。这类题型的主要提问方式常为:

①Which of the following is true/NOT true in the passage?

②Which of the following statements is NOT discussed/mentioned in the passage?

③Which is the right order of the events given in the passage?

④All the following statements are NOT true except .

细节题的破解一般采用寻读法,即先看试题,再读文章。对有关信息进行快速定位,再将相关信息进行整合、甄别、分析、对比,有根有据地排除干扰项,选出正确答案。此法加强了阅读的针对性,提高了做题的准确率,节省了宝贵的时间。寻读法还特别适用于对图形表格类题材的理解。做此类型的题目还要特别注意句子的逻辑关系。英语中有许多功能词,如:表因果关系的because, since, as等;表转折关系的but, however ,on the contrary, on the other hand等等。

Ⅱ.猜测词义题

在高考阅读题中,考生遇到的最大障碍往往有两个:一是被已认识的单词的某一熟知含义所误导;二是被完全不认识的单词的意思所阻碍,从而出现理解偏差或理解困难,影响阅读的速度。其实解决这两个困难的一个重要法宝是考生在心目中树立起上下文观念,要学会"顺藤摸瓜",通过构词,语法,定义,同位,对比,因果,常识,上下文等线索确定词义。在阅读解题时要注意从以下七个方面着手:

1)根据定义或解释、说明猜测生词的词义

在be,be called,call等判断词出现的判断句中,或定语从句及标点符号,可以根据已知部分,猜测生词的含义。例如: The herdsman, who looks after sheep, earns about 650 yuan a year.通过理解定语从句的意思,能猜出herdsman是“牧人”。

2)根据对比关系猜测生词的词义

在but,however,yet,otherwise,though这些表示意义转折的连词出现的句子中,其前后的词有明显的对比关系,根据已知的内容,通过这种对比关系,就很容易猜出生词的词义了。例如: Though Tom’s face has been washed quite clean, his neck still remains grubby. 和clean意思相对的便是“肮脏的”了,因此可猜出句中grubby的意思是“肮脏的”

3)通过因果关系猜测词义

because, since与as是连接原因状语从句的从属连词,so是连接表示结果的状语从句的连词,so...that与such...that中的that是连接结果状语从句的。当这些信息词出现在有生词的句子中,通过因果关系,依据已知部分就能猜出生词的.词义。例如:She wanted the hairdresser to trim her hair a bit because it was too long. 根据because从句所讲的意思,我们就可推测trim就是“修剪”之意。

4)根据生活常识猜测词义

运用逻辑推理能力,自身的生活经验及生活常识。再联系上下文能读懂的部分,可以正确猜出词义。例如:Most of the roses are beginning to wither because of the cold. 根据句子意思及生活经验,wither表示“枯萎”。

5)根据同等关系猜测词义

同等关系,指的是一个词,一组词或短语在句中作同一成分,而且它们的词义都属于同一范畴。明显的标志是,这样的词组或短语中间常常用并列连词and或or来连接。例如: At forty-two he was in his prime and always full of energy. 从“年龄42岁”以及与prime具有同等关系的full of energy可以猜出prime的意思是“盛年时期”。

6)根据列举的事例猜测词义

You can take any of the periodicals: “The World of English”. “Foreign Language Teaching in Schools”, or “English Learning”. 从后面列举的例子中,可以猜出periodical是“期刊,杂志”的意思。

7)根据构词法知识猜测词义

根据学过的构词法知识,知道词根和前缀或后缀的意义,就可猜出由它们组成的新词词义。

Ⅲ.推理判断题

做这类题要求考生在阅读理解整体语篇的同时,又要求学生对作者的态度、意图及文章细节的发展作正确的推理判断,力求从作者的角度去考虑,不要固守自己的看法或观点。不要主观臆断,凭空想象,任意发挥,而走入误区。学生要学会运用主题句去推测、揣摩文字背后作者的意图,运用归纳、对比、演绎技能,运用背景知识去挖掘文章深层含义,从而正确理解作者的言外之意,同时认真体会文章的语气与感情基调(如:否定、厌恶、反问、讽刺等)。这类试题常以如下句式发问:

①What can you conclude/ imply from this passage?

②What’s the author’s attitude(态度)towards...?

③We can infer /learn from the passage that...

Ⅳ.主旨大意题

这种题型要求考生能够把握文章的总体,并真正理解主题和中心;要求能较好地运用概括、判断、归纳、推理等逻辑思维方法解题,难度较大,属于高层次题。一般主旨大意题可以分为两类:

1.确定文章的标题和主题(title or topic)

标题位于文章之首,用来高度概括文章内容,点明文章主题。它可以是单词,短语,也可以是句子。要确定文章标题,首先,要在阅读原文的基础上,考虑标题是否与主题密切相关;其次,看标题是否能概括全文内容。不能只概括短文中的某些事实或细节;然后,要注意标题范围不应太大或太小;最后,标题应简练并能吸引读者。即:1、独特新颖 2、概括性强 3、短小精炼。

常见的标题型题干:

1) The best title/ headline for this passage might be________.

2) The text (passage) could be entitled ______.

3) What is the best title for the passage?

4) What’s the topic of the article?

2. 主题句(topic sentence)及主旨大意(main idea)的概括

一篇文章一般表达一个中心内容或主题。这个中心内容或主题通常用一个句子来概括。此句叫做主题句。一般来说,说明文和议论文都有主题句,而且多位于文章的开头,有时也位于文章的中间或末尾。但有时不能在文中直接找到主题句,要求读者把握每段的主题句,弄清段于段之间逻辑关系的基础上自己归纳总结。主题句必须能简洁明了地概括全文的主要内容,具有高度的综合性和概括性。文章或段落的其他句子都是对主题句的进一步解释,说明,论证或扩展.

常见的主题句和主旨型题干:

1) What is the topic sentence of the passage?

2) This article/text/passage mainly tells that _____________.

3) Which of the following gives a general idea of the passage?

4) Which of the following is the main idea of the passage?

总之,阅读水平的提高不是一两天的阅读就可以见效的。想要提高阅读能力,一是要培养良好的阅读行为习惯;如:要用眼光看,不要用手指去点;要默读,不要小声读。二是要积累大量的词汇,把阅读中的高频难词熟记,每次阅读后要整理好生词,然后记住其意思。三是要广泛地做课后阅读,坚持每天读1-2篇文章。四是不要一遇到生词就查字典,要先猜其意义,等做完题目后再查字典,以免影响阅读速度。

E. 高中英语阅读理解技巧

导语:文化意识是得体运用语言的保证。学生要完胜高考阅读理解,就需要在平时就注重对词汇和语法知识的积累并强化多元文化背景材料的阅读,多读国外著名人物演讲稿、科普读物、简装版英文小说、各种适合高三学生的英语阅读刊物。

高中英语阅读理解技巧

1.先审题,后阅读

在做阅读理解部分的试题时,许多学生急于先精读文章,而不看题目所问。期刊文章分类查询,尽在期刊图书馆,而事实上,对于一些特殊的文章首先应该对后面的题目浏览一下,弄清楚每一道题问的是什么,然后再带着问题有目地地阅读文章。

2.精读全文,找到主旨

高考阅读理解的考查点是理解文章的主旨和要义,这就需要我们在读文章时找准文章的主旨句,理解文章大意。一般情况下,在一些新闻报道中,主题句一般都出现在文章的第一段,以概括全文的中心。而在说明文或者议论文中,作者则在段首开门见山地提出文章说明的中心或阐述的观点或在篇末概括全文,少部分文章的中心句出现在句中,而极少部分文章的主旨需要读完全文来进行自我概括。总之,找到主题句对做主旨大意题有很大帮助,而高考阅读理解则以这样的题目出现得较多,也是近几年来考题的一个热点,几乎每个阅读里面都会出现,所以一定要加强这一部分的训练。

3.扫读文章,划出细节

事实细节是文章的有机组成部分,是作者表达中心思想的具体手段。在高考阅读考查中,命题人一般都是通过对文章的细节加以改写,以考查学生准确理解细节的能力,因此,在阅读文章时,要养成边读边划的习惯,把文章中所涉及的时间、数据、地点、原因结果、人名、事实、手段目的等具体细节划出来。这一类题通常以疑问词who/what,when,where,why,which,how等提问。

4.理解文章,推理判断

推理判断题是高考阅读理解题的重头戏,是阅读理解中层次较高的试题,而且作者经常不把我们需要的理解直接表达出来,而是需要我们去领悟文章的内在含义。因此,在阅读文章时,我们应该吃透文章的字面意思,认真体会作者的写作目的,了解作者的态度倾向,注意文章中出现的关键词语。推理判断题题干常用的提问词有:infer,suggest,intend to,the purpose of the passage,conclude等。做这类题一定要谨记:是材料原文的不选,脱离原文的不选。还要注意一些关键的程度副词:probably,most likely,certainly等,有这些副词的存在与否与文章出入很大。

高中英语阅读理解技巧

1. 准确定位,推敲细节

细节理解题需要学生对文章中的特定细节进行辨认和判断,多为直接性提问,难度相对较小,得分率较高,在近五年高考阅读理解题中所占比重较大,因此是学生夺取高分的基础。题干中常见考查信息有六点:时间、地点、人物、原因、事件和方式,简称为“5W1H”。5个W代表 when,where,who,what,why;1个H即how。常见提问方式有:According to the passage,5W or 1H(when, where, who, what, why, how)________?Which of the following is typical of…?What is unique of…?解题时,学生可采用读题干、选项→读文章→做题目的方式,通过题干定位词,找出原文中与正确选项匹配的同义表述,确定正确选项。

2. 忠实原文,理性推理

推理判断题常要求学生推断文章隐含意思、作者写作意图、观点态度、目标读者、文章出处等,其中推断文章隐含意思题较多。推断隐含意思的`题干中常用到infer,imply,suggest,conclude,indicate,learn,intend,mean,describe,purpose等词。

注意四个不选: 对阅读材料简单重复而非推理的选项不选;文中没有谈及却又符合常识的选项不选;对文中提及的内容故意增减的选项不选。属于原文信息但并非题干要求内容的选项不选。对于其他考题,学生可根据文体特征,结合主旨推知文章出处、作者写作意图;结合内容判断作者观点;根据措辞口吻判断目标读者及作者态度(主观、客观、肯定、否定、中立)。

3. 理清篇章结构,归纳主旨/ 段落大意

理清文章结构,不仅有助于学生把握文章脉络结构,理解作者的观点在文中提出、展开的途径,还可帮助学生理解记忆文章的主要信息,学会有选择地阅读文章,从而提高阅读理解速度和准确度。文章的主旨大意常可以通过文章的常见写作方法体现出来。学生阅读文章时,可边分析写作方法,边寻找主题词或主题句,而后总结文章主旨。

4. 突破生僻词汇,剖析长句难句,猜测词义/句意

高考对词汇句意的考查并非简单考查学生的词汇量,而是要求学生根据上下文进行合理推测。可以常识采取以下方法:

(1)“跳过去”“猜出来”。文中出现的生僻词,不影响理解的,学生大胆选择“跳过去”;需要准确理解含义的,则借助情景和上下文“猜出来”。

(2)提取主干。阅读理解中出现的长句难句常带有较多修饰成分,即带有定语从句、状语从句、名词性从句等。理解长句难句的核心思想就是“提取主干”。抓住主干,理清成分有助于对句子的理解。

1. 记叙文

记叙文是以叙述描写为主要方式,以记人、叙事为主要内容的一种文体。其主要特点为通过生动的事例来反映生活和作者的思想感情。记叙文的表达方式常常结合了说明、议论、描写、抒情,生动形象地讲述发生在过去、现在和未来的事情。

常考的记叙文有传记、新闻报道和 日记 等。但无论哪种记叙文,都囊括了事件的时间、地点、人物、事情的起因、经过和结果。阅读时常常抓住时间这条主线,弄清when、where、who、what、why与how。记叙文的中心是整篇文章最为重要的东西,所有的细节都是为了同一个主旨而服务。作者表明主旨的地方,大部分都在结尾,只有小部分记叙文文章的中心在开头。

2. 说明文

说明文通过对实体事物(如仪器、产品、自然环境)的解说, 或对抽象事理(如概念、原理、定律)的阐释, 使人们对事物的形态、特征、构造、性能、种类、成因、功能等有所了解, 或对事理的特点、来源、演变、异同等有所认识,从而获得有关的知识。说明文多见于科普文章。常使用的说明顺序有时间顺序(如事物的发展变化)、空间顺序(如建筑结构)和逻辑顺序(如因果、现象与本质)。英语阅读理解中的说明文多为 科普知识 方面的文章, 文中常包含有结构复杂的长句、难句。

因学术性强、抽象度高, 解题的难度相对较大。阅读说明文的关键是:抓住说明对象的本质特征。阅读时须注意:1) 注意说明的顺序, 了解文章的结构, 把握文章的脉络。2) 在阅读过程中划出长难句的主干成分(主谓宾)、标出关键词、有的可边看边画草图或结构、流程图。

3.应用文

应用文一般分为两大类:一类是叙述性应用文,例如书信、日记、便条、 报告 、请帖等;另一类是说明性应用文,包括 广告 、 启事 、海报、守则、公告、个人 简历 、备忘录、摘要等。英语试题主要涉及宣传广告、公告类应用文,当然偶尔也出现了书信类文章;文章呈现形式除了文字外还有图表、图片、表格、地址、网址等。

应用文的命题特点:1)应用文类文章,语言简练,一般来说和所述问题无关的文字不会出现,例如很多文章没有标题,许多文章甚至通篇都没有一句完整的句子,而是用词、数字、缩写、 短语 等来替代。2)就其用词来看,文章中充斥着大量冗长而生僻的专有名词,例如人名、地名、机构名、组织名、书籍名、作品名等等,而且均没有汉语注释。

3)应用文的行文方式:每种文体都有其固定的格式。叙述性应用文采用一般记叙文的写作方法,无特别之处;说明性应用文的行文是排列式——即以小标题为单位逐一下行排列。4)应用文的设题一般按照文章段落的顺序依次设置。设题内容一般以细节题为主,也兼有询问短文出处和写作意图的题目。
